Alexander's split patchset, cleaned up for submission

I've taken Alexander's latest patchset and cleaned it up to about submission
quality.

GyB: I tested the Still Life 2 demo that you linked with this patchset and it
seemed to work completely fine.

I also tested Total Overdose and it worked fairly well, although there were
audio syncing issues, some sound effects seemed trimmed, and it seemed like the
background music looped. I wasn't able to get the demo running in VirtualBox
due to DRM issues (in a demo???), so I can't verify if that behavior is
different from Windows.

Alexander: The last patch in the series does quite a lot with bitshifting and
masking. It's unclear what the purpose is. Is it possible to write the code
more clearly, or to add comments explaining what DSOUND_FREQSHIFT and related
struct members are used for?
